Photocopy Operator jobs in District of Columbia

Photocopy Operator operates high-volume copying, printing, and finishing equipment. Fulfills jobs for document duplication, printing, finishing, binding, lamination, and other processes. Being a Photocopy Operator sets up and maintains machines and inventory of supplies. Troubleshoots and resolves equipment problems. Additionally, Photocopy Operator performs quality checks on work in process and finished jobs to avoid errors or waste. Prepares finished documents for pick up or shipping. Records activities in applicable work order tracking systems and follows standard procedures. Typically requires a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or. The Photocopy Operator works under the close direction of senior personnel in the functional area. Possesses a moderate understanding of general aspects of the job. May require 0-1 year of general work exper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Washington, D.C. is located in the mid-Atlantic region of the U.S. East Coast. Due to the District of Columbia retrocession, the city has a total area of 68.34 square miles (177.0 km2), of which 61.05 square miles (158.1 km2) is land and 7.29 square miles (18.9 km2) (10.67%) is water. The District is bordered by Montgomery County, Maryland to the northwest; Prince George's County, Maryland to the east; Arlington County, Virginia to the south; and Alexandria, Virginia to the west.
